Welcome to the 20th year of Hearts and Minds Film! This year, we will examine digital media and open a dialogue about how to harness its power to preserve our fragile, imperfect union.

In 2005, iPhones did not exist, Facebook was barely a year old, and George W. Bush was in the early days of his second term. It makes you miss Myspace a little bit, doesn’t it? Drastic changes have shaken the media landscape in the decades since. While we may feel like the proverbial frog who does not know it is being boiled alive because the water is only heated by a few degrees at a time, if we stop and look around, we will notice that advances in digital communications and technology have been nothing short of revolutionary.

Legacy media is dying. Digital media is exploding. During the runup to the 2024 election, a single podcast from the online influencer Joe Rogan featuring the republican candidate reached 33 million viewers, while the democratic candidate’s appearance on the podcast “Call Her Daddy” reached more young women than her appearances on “60 Minutes” and “The View” combined. But misinformation, propaganda, and nefarious actors abound. Artificial intelligence advances at astounding speeds. Truth and fact are sacrificed at the altar of spectacle.

How can we make sense of it all? How can we be better digital citizens, by developing our media literacy skills, resisting propaganda from allies of autocracy at home and abroad? How can we use the ubiquitous tools of digital media to become creators ourselves, and to strengthen the digital dialogue that is drastically reshaping our ailing democracy?
